AHNTECH is seeking an experienced, dependable, and detail-oriented HVAC Technician / General Maintenance Worker to support facilities operations at a Department of War Education Activity (DoWEA) Americas school in Dahlgren, Virginia . This is a full-time, hands-on position requiring a strong HVAC background combined with the ability and willingness to perform a variety of general building maintenance and repair tasks. The ideal candidate will have 5 or more years of HVAC experience and practical experience performing general facility maintenance, including painting, drywall/sheetrock repair, plumbing, tile work, carpentry, and other building repairs . Commercial boiler operation, maintenance, or repair experience is highly preferred. We are looking for someone who takes pride in their work, has excellent attention to detail, can troubleshoot problems independently, and is willing to handle a broad range of maintenance needs throughout the facility. HVAC Responsibilities Install, maintain, troubleshoot, and repair heating, ventilation, and air-conditioning systems. Perform scheduled HVAC preventive maintenance in accordance with established schedules, contract requirements, and manufacturer recommendations. Respond to hot/cold calls and other HVAC service requests. Diagnose HVAC equipment and system problems and complete appropriate repairs. Inspect, troubleshoot, repair, and/or replace valves, motors, controls, switches, gauges, wiring, fans, pumps, compressors, condensers, piping, and other HVAC components. Monitor HVAC equipment and system operation and identify abnormal operating conditions. Identify deficiencies before they develop into larger equipment or facility problems. Maintain accurate documentation of preventive maintenance, repairs, inspections, and service calls. Troubleshoot and maintain boilers and associated heating equipment when qualified and experienced to do so. Coordinate with management and specialty subcontractors when repairs require additional technical support. General Maintenance Responsibilities This is not an HVAC-only position. The selected employee must be willing and capable of performing general facility maintenance and repairs when HVAC work is not the immediate priority.
Responsibilities may include:
Painting and touch-up work. Drywall and sheetrock repair, patching, sanding, and finishing. Minor plumbing repairs. Repairing or replacing sinks, faucets, water coolers, toilets, and related plumbing fixtures. Replacing damaged ceiling and floor tiles. Performing minor tile and masonry repairs. Performing minor carpentry and general building repairs. Hanging and adjusting doors and installing or replacing door hardware and locks. Repairing walls, ceilings, trim, and other building finishes. Performing minor electrical work within the employee's qualifications and applicable requirements. Replacing receptacles, switches, fixtures, and similar components when authorized and qualified. Performing preventive maintenance on facility equipment and building systems. Completing miscellaneous repairs necessary to maintain the appearance, safety, and operation of the facility. Maintaining clean work areas and ensuring completed repairs have a professional, finished appearance.
